There has also been some progress on the Partnership for Modernization, which will be reflected in a joint report. The areas where progress has been made include : the environment; space, including EU involvement in the Soyuz program; Russia’s involvement in Galileo, the EU’s equivalent of GPS; and harmonized rules and standards for industry. But little progress has been made on trade and investment. Despite Medvedev’s and Prime Minister Vladimir Putin’s  appeals for more foreign investment in Russia, there are few signs of European companies wishing to take the plunge, above all because of the lack of rule of law in Russia.
